How to lower the intensity of the GPU? My card usually goes up to 86, 87 degrees C, which is too much. Which command to put in the .bat file?

I've tried this,

setx GPU_USE_SYNC_OBJECTS 1
setx GPU_MAX_ALLOC_PERCENT 70
setx GPU_MAX_HEAP_SIZE 70

but it has no effect on the temp.

Ethminer does not support flags for changing gpu clock speed or voltage, does not support yet. As Xdragon said u should lower your gpu clock and gpu voltage. The best you can do is find the lowest stable voltage for the current clock speed and see if it helps. If not, lower your clocks and keep looking for lowest stable voltage again. But first of all give your card more airflow.

Am I doing this right? Because this "dindu nuffin".

I lowered the Core Clock from 1000 to 800 and Memory Clock from 1375 to 1000, just to get a sure result but the temp is pretty much the same. I also restarted the computer. Also, for some reason I can't change the core voltage, even though I made sure this option was ticked in the Settings.

Can you show us screen from gpu-z? Lowering clocks only won't help much. Heat generated by a card is more or less square function of voltage and linear function of clocks speed. If you really can't change voltage using in-OS software then card bios flashing might be required to set different voltage value.
